    OCS connects New Yorkers in need with vital services and programs through call centers and other information.

     

    Under the supervision of the Floor Supervisor of Infoline in the Office of Constituents Services, with some latitude for independent action and initiative performs responsible work in direct supervision of several units of Infoline and Medicaid Helpline agents.

    The Office of Constituent Services (OCS) is recruiting one (1) Principal Administrative Associate II to function as a Section Supervisor, who will:

    - Coordinate and disseminate work to the Team Supervisors (PAA1’s) of lnfoline.

     

    - Determine the appropriate level of staffing needed for each unit and assess the unit's ability to handle, timely, the kind and volume of telephone inquiries.

     

    - Act as a liaison to the Benefit Access Centers and links caseworkers to lnfoline agents who can assist with client concerns and the interpretation of foreign languages spoken by clients.

     

    - Train unit supervision and staff in the performance of their duties and provides updates to HRA/unit policies and procedures.

     

    - Review HRA policies, guidelines and program data to ensure that the appropriate and correct response is given to each inquiry.

     

    - Monitor the performance of staff to ensure that the guidelines for PAI are adhered to.

     

    - Prepare supervisory reports by reviewing logs, NICE CX, PC generated data and conferring with subordinates. Submit reports for supervisory review and makes recommendations for the improvement of the unit performance and the removal of any backlogs.

     

    - Attend OCS staff meetings and provides information which will assists in the development strategies for intervention with other agencies, organizations, clients and the community at large.

     

    - Monitor subordinates time and leave to ensure adherence to agency code of conduct, dress code and the time and leave procedures.

     

    - Maintain logs, manual and PC based files, required to track inquiries and responses.

     

    - Monitor subordinates time and leave to ensure adherence to agency code of conduct and time and leave procedures.

    PRINCIPAL ADMINISTRATIVE ASSOC - 10124

    Qualifications

    1. A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college and three years of satisfactory full-time progressively responsible clerical/administrative experience, one year of which must have been in an administrative capacity or supervising staff performing clerical/administrative work of more than moderate difficulty; or

    2. An associate degree or 60 semester credits from an accredited college and four years of satisfactory full-time progressively responsible clerical/administrative experience including one year of the administrative supervisory experience described in "1" above; or

    3. A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ent approved by a State's department of education or a recognized accrediting organization and five years of satisfactory full-time progressively responsible clerical/administrative experience including one year of the administrative supervisory experience as described in "1" above;

    4. Education and/or experience equivalent to "1", "2", or "3" above. However, all candidates must possess the one year of administrative or supervisory experience as described in "1" above. Education above the high school level may be substituted for the general clerical/administrative experience (but not for the one year of administrative or supervisory experience described in "1" above) at a rate of 30 semester credits from an accredited college for 6 months of experience up to a maximum of 3½ years.
